Senior Town Planner needed for a leading facilities management organisation based in the North East Lincolnshire area who are looking to employ an experienced Senior Town Planner who will contribute to delivering sustainable development and growth in North East Lincolnshire


What the role entails:

As a Senior Town Planner, you will:

  • Provide excellent customer service to a wide variety of customers of the planning service, ensuring that its presentation and provision is tailored to the specific audience.
  • To engage with and process development consent orders on Nationally Significant Infrastructure Projects including representing the Council as Local Planning Authority at Public Hearings.
  • To contribute to the ongoing improvement of service delivery.
  • To negotiate with developers to secure planning gains, such as more appropriate designs.
  • To carry out unaccompanied site inspections.
  • To have a clear focus on the key priorities for this authority and the impact an individual's work can make on whichever priorities are covered by their service area.
  • Ensure performance information is accurate and capable of satisfying appropriate audit procedures.
  • To assist in the negotiation and delivery of Section 106 Legal Agreements.
The successful Senior Town Planner will have the following experience:

  • At least 3 years' experience of working within a Town Planning Environment.
  • You will have a Planning degree or be working towards a degree and have or be working towards full Chartered membership of the Royal Town Planning Institute (RTPI).
  • Have experience of drafting Committee reports and making professional recommendations.
  • Have experience of planning appeals.
  • You will have worked on schemes requiring robust and innovative approaches to sensitive or potentially contentious issues.
  • Drive and determination with the ability to work on your own initiative to meet client's expectations.
  • Ability to plan, prioritise and organise own and teams work to meet deadlines.
  • Effective communication skills with the ability to present complex information in a clear and concise way, both verbally and in writing.
  • Experience and ability to effectively use IT including databases and Microsoft Word Excel Outlook and Teams.
